Rotate right: Rotate the view of the current image in a clockwise direction.
Crop: Display an on-screen box that allows you to crop the current picture. Tap Save
to update the image with the new dimensions or tap Discard to ignore any changes.
Edit: Launch the photo editor application. This application can be downloaded from
the Google Play Store app.
Set as: Assign the current image as a Contact photo, or wallpaper for the Home
screen, Lock screen, or Home and lock screens.
Buddy photo share: Share the current image with active ChatON buddies.
Print: Print the current image on a compatible Samsung printer.
Rename: Rename the current file.
Scan for nearby devices: Scan for in-range devices that can be connected to and
sent the current image.
Details: Display files details such as Title, Type, Date taken, Album, Location,
Latitude, Longitude, etc.

Take a Picture

You can take high-resolution pictures using your phone's 8.0 megapixel digital camera.
1. From the main Home screen, tap
Note: The main Home screen initially contains the Camera icon. If you delete it, or if you want
to access the camera from another Home screen, you must tap
2. Using the phone's main display screen as a viewfinder, adjust the image by aiming the
camera at the subject.
Before you take a picture, use the Up and Down Volume keys to zoom in or out. You
can magnify the picture up to x4 (400 percent).
If desired, before taking the photo, you can tap onscreen icons to access various
camera options and settings.
You can also tap the screen to move the focus to the area you touch.
